When going slowly forward in traffic, there is a squeeking noise from the rear of the car.

I have had rear pads fitted recently. I have tried cleaning with compressed air and brush but it still does it.

Any ideas - is it related to the new pads by any chance

Does the noise disappear when you apply the brakes? If so it may be that the pads are just touching the disc, particularly at the leading edge. You could try chamfering the leading edge of the pad.
